A chance at excellence wasted. What a great decor. Walking in the door was thrilled at the coziness of the place. Was completely ignored by the hostesses who seemed frazzled. Got seated 45 minutes AFTER the reservation time. Waited 10 minutes for the server to show and get beverages. Another 10 before and appetizer order, then having learned our lesson did not let him get away without taking the main course order. We were seated at 9:20 and finally got the check at 11:30. The filet was OK, but not up to Ruth Chris or Eddie Merlot standards. Medium well was Medium rare. Medium Rare was Medium rare, and Medium was Medium Rare. (Maybe they only have one setting on the grill) Redskin Potatoes were very good, stuffed oysters were greasy, greasy. Had to ask for drink refills which took up to five minutes to get. Desserts were well done and generous. When we left, the Valet acted like he could care less if we lived on the same planet. I will let you make your own decision as to the whether a price tag of $185.00 for dinner for three with no alcoholic beverages was worth it.
